Iran War News: 24 Days of Conflict

The Iran War, launched by the United States and Israel against Iran, has entered its 24th day as of March 23, 2026. The conflict escalated significantly following the assassination of Iranian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ei on February 28, 2026, which has led to a series of retaliatory actions and military engagements.

On March 22, 2026, a US-Israeli airstrike targeted a radio transmitter in Bandar Abbas, resulting in one fatality. This attack is part of a broader campaign that has seen Iran responding with thousands of drone strikes aimed at Israel.

In a separate incident, an air attack in Urmia city flattened residential buildings, prompting rescue operations as authorities searched for survivors among the rubble. The humanitarian implications of these strikes are becoming increasingly dire.

International reactions have been swift; the UK summoned Iran’s ambassador to express condemnation of Tehran’s military actions. Meanwhile, Saudi Arabia reported that two ballistic missiles were launched towards Riyadh, with one successfully intercepted, highlighting the regional tensions exacerbated by the ongoing conflict.

Minor injuries were reported in the UAE when debris from an intercepted missile fell, further illustrating the conflict’s reach beyond Iran’s borders. Additionally, a helicopter crash in Qatar’s territorial waters claimed the lives of seven individuals, adding to the mounting casualties linked to the war.

As the conflict continues, the US Senate’s minority leader has called for an end to military operations against Iran, reflecting growing concerns over the war’s sustainability. The Pentagon is requesting an additional $200 billion to fund the ongoing conflict, indicating the financial strain the war is placing on military resources.

Since the start of the war, at least 1,029 people have been killed in Israeli strikes in Lebanon, underscoring the broader regional impact of the hostilities. Iran officials have firmly denied any negotiations or discussions with the United States regarding a potential end to the conflict, stating, “Iran said no negotiations or discussions with the United States have taken place since the war began.” Details remain unconfirmed.

The ongoing military engagement has raised questions about the effectiveness and sustainability of the US and Israeli strategies. As noted by Stephen Flynn, “The longer this conflict goes on, the more it exposes the limits of our industrial base and the strain on our ability to sustain it.”

With the war showing no signs of abating, the situation remains precarious for all involved, as both military and civilian casualties continue to rise amid escalating tensions in the Gulf region.
